/**
* Definitions of testing types for use in within this package.
* Wherever possible, test types should be defined local to the java
* file that makes use of them. In some cases however, a test type may
* need to be shared across tests. Such types reside here, with the
* intention of reducing the surface area of java files within this
* package. This allows developers to think about tests first, and deal
* with these second class testing artifacts on an as-needed basis.
*
* Types here should be defined as package-private top level classes in
* order to avoid needing to fully qualify, e.g.: _TestTypes$Foo.
*
* @author Chris Beams
*/
final class _TestTypes { }
